1. Wrong power line frequency makes images flicker. Make sure the 50 or 60Hz format of your device.
2. If the object is dark, the image will flicker. Make the condition around the Camera brighter.
The video images might be noisy if the device is located in a very low light environment. Make the condition around the camera brighter or turn the White-light LED on.

The IVS-H125 supports PLANET Media Converter Chassis; it can easily fit to PLANET Media Convert Chassis model: MC-700, MC-1500 and MC-1500R. Please follow the steps below:
1. Remove and clear all the connections on the rear side of the IVS-H125.
2. Connect the powered analog camera to IVS-H125.
3. Carefully slide in the module until it is fully and firmly fitted into the slot of the chassis.
4. Once the Media Converter Chassis powered, the IVS-H125 power LED should turns on steady.
5. Connect an Ethernet cable to the LAN socket located on the IVS-H125’s panel and attach it to the network.

If a firewall exists on the network, port 80 is open for ordinary data communication. The HTTP port and RTSP port need to be open on the firewall or NAT router.
